Release Plan for Apache Tomcat 5.5
==================================
Introduction:
------------
This document is a release plan for the final release of Apache Tomcat 5.5.
The goal of the Apache Tomcat 5.5 final release is to provide a stable
container that supports 100% of the mandatory requirements of the Servlet 2.4
and JSP 2.0 specifications, as well as to improve and add many useful
additional features on top of the existing Apache Tomcat 5.0.x releases.
Apache Tomcat 5.5 includes the following major new features over
Apache Tomcat 5.0:
* Performance optimizations and startup time improvements
* Refactored application deployer
* Faster JSP compiler with in memory loading of depedencies, powered by
Eclipse JDT
* Dependencies repackaging
* Streamlined configuration (datasources and web application defaults)
* Support for J2SE JRE 5.0
* New native connector for Apache 2, based on mod_proxy
Apache Tomcat 5.5 will use the build numbering and release process first used
in the Apache HTTPd 2.0.x project.
Milestone builds, numbered 5.5.x, will be released as needed and will
recieve a stability rating after a one week testing period. The rating can be
either: Alpha, Beta, or Stable.
This Release Plan proposes the following prospective target dates
for stability:
August 30, 2004
---------------
Tomcat 5.5.0 should be tagged by this date.
End of September, 2003
----------------------
Tomcat 5.5 should reach beta status by then.
In order to complete a first Stable release, all outstanding Bugzilla bug
reports against Tomcat 5.5 above NORMAL severity need to be fixed or deferred
for later releases.
